For the third time in college basketball history, a 15 seed has advanced to the Sweet 16.
No. 15 seed Saint Peter’s upset No. 7 Murray State on Saturday night. The Peacocks beat the Racers 70-60 to advance to the Sweet 16.
This is the third time in college basketball history a 15 seed had reached the Sweet 16. Florida Gulf Coast became the first back in 2013. Oral Roberts then did it just last year.
Saint Peter’s is moving on to face the winner of Purdue vs. Texas.

Last year, Oral Roberts stunned No. 2 Ohio State, then knocked off Florida in the Second Round. The Golden Eagles were then just two points away from upsetting Arkansas and advancing to the Elite Eight.
Can Saint Peter’s become the first No. 15 seed to advance to the Elite Eight? The Peacocks will play either Purdue or Texas in the Sweet 16 next week.
